Output 84d2772a6ccc27a799ae7601492fdd639b548e4c2befd16aeb2db71f6cc77714:1

value
267400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a1867b5b4a2f3ade9cb6dca669bc4863ca5edbd OP_EQUAL
address
3FjoDnMmBxssi16ADWtw3vJwLwQDMYpLCA
transaction
84d2772a6ccc27a799ae7601492fdd639b548e4c2befd16aeb2db71f6cc77714
spent
true